    I attended ballet classes for 15 years under the instruction of Maria Spremich. This is NOT your…read moreaverage City-run recreation dance class. Formerly a professional dancer with the Lines Ballet Company and instructor for the San Francisco Conservatory Ballet, Maria has created a comprehensive training program that not only develops dance skills, but also impacts individuals' lives. A lot of kids sign up for only 1 or 2 sessions, but many of the young people end up attending for most of their walking life (my term for starting dance classes as soon as one is able to walk). This is due to the community that has been created. The program consists of a weekly class schedule, as well as two opportunities per year to perform at the beautiful El Camino High School Theater. I have many fond memories of preparing for shows by getting into our beautiful costumes, doing our hair and makeup (the one time we got to wear makeup and be like the big kids!), and waiting with great anticipation to go out and give the audience a show! After recently observing the shows from the other side, I can say that I am impressed by the level of the kids' professionalism throughout the entire show. Besides ballet skills, Maria teaches discipline, passion, and expression: DISCIPLINE: ----------------- The way the classes are structured, beginner students start with a weekly ballet class to learn the basics and become more familiar with warmups, technique, and combinations (short sets of choreography designed to improve technique). Intermediate students need to attend 1-2 times per week, and once they move up to the advanced level, must attend 3 classes a week. Two of those classes are spent building technique and strengthening the muscles, while the 3rd class is reserved for pointe work. I strongly believe that having such a rigorous schedule increased my time management skills, as I learned to manage homework and other activities around my ballet schedule. Also, Maria was patient yet held high expectations of all her students, which motivated us to be more committed to our study of ballet. PASSION: -------------- I definitely acquired my passion for dance (and performing in general) by learning from Maria. It is apparent from the way she dances and teaches that she loves what she does, and is therefore very effective in sharing that love with her students. To this day I can't live without some dance in my life. I learned to enjoy teaching kids based on how Maria taught us. Not only am I a stage performer in Broadway musicals, but I also choreograph/direct children's musicals. I attribute my skills as an effective choreographer to my strong foundation in ballet as well as to having such a wonderful and patient teacher. EXPRESSION: -------------------- I was an awkward kid and even more awkward teenager. And I mean REALLY awkward! Ballet classes enabled me to get past myself and be more comfortable with who I am. Dance is a wonderful outlet for anyone, but a structured class where I had a safe community to express myself was critical to my development as a person.
